Kung Pao chicken is a classic Chinese dish that has become popular worldwide. It is believed to have originated in the Sichuan province of China during the Qing dynasty and is named after Ding Baozhen, a governor of Sichuan who was known for his love of spicy food.

Kung Pao chicken is a stir-fried dish made with chicken, peanuts, vegetables, and a spicy sauce. The sauce is typically made with a combination of soy sauce, vinegar, sugar, and chili peppers. The dish is often served over rice.

Main Ingredients

The main ingredients in Kung Pao chicken are:

  • Chicken
  • Peanuts
  • Vegetables (such as bell peppers, onions, and celery)
  • Sauce (made with soy sauce, vinegar, sugar, and chili peppers)

Panda Express Sauce

Panda Express Kung Pao sauce is a signature ingredient that elevates the dish to its iconic status. The sauce is a harmonious blend of sweet, savory, and spicy flavors, with a distinct texture that complements the crispy chicken and vegetables.

Ingredients:

The sauce is crafted with a careful selection of ingredients, each contributing to its unique flavor profile:

  • Soy sauce: Provides a salty and savory base.
  • Rice vinegar: Adds acidity and a touch of sweetness.
  • Sugar: Balances the acidity and adds a hint of sweetness.
  • Sesame oil: Enhances the nutty and aromatic flavors.
  • Garlic and ginger: Impart a pungent and earthy depth.
  • Red chili peppers: Provide a spicy kick.
  • Cornstarch: Thickens the sauce and gives it a glossy finish.

Preparation:

Preparing the Panda Express Kung Pao sauce is a simple yet meticulous process:

  1. In a small saucepan, whisk together the soy sauce, rice vinegar, sugar, sesame oil, garlic, ginger, and chili peppers.
  2. Bring the mixture to a boil over medium heat, then reduce heat and simmer for 5 minutes, or until the sauce thickens.
  3. In a separate bowl, whisk together the cornstarch and 1 tablespoon of water to form a slurry.
  4. Gradually whisk the cornstarch slurry into the simmering sauce until it thickens to your desired consistency.

Preparing the Chicken

  • Marinate boneless, skinless chicken breasts in a mixture of soy sauce, sesame oil, and cornstarch for at least 30 minutes. This tenderizes the chicken and enhances its flavor.
  • Heat a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at. Add a tablespoon of oil and sear the chicken until browned on all sides. Remove the chicken from the pan and set aside.

Preparing the Vegetables

While the chicken is marinating, prepare the vegetables. Chop green bell peppers, red bell peppers, and peanuts into bite-sized pieces. Set them aside separately.

Preparing the Panda Express Sauce

  • In a small bowl, combine the ingredients for the Panda Express sauce: soy sauce, rice vinegar, sesame oil, sugar, chili oil, and cornstarch.
  • Mix the ingredients thoroughly until the cornstarch has dissolved, creating a smooth sauce.

Cooking the Kung Pao Chicken

Return the skillet to medium-high heat and add the vegetables. Stir-fry for 3-4 minutes until they start to soften.

Add the Panda Express sauce to the skillet and bring to a simmer. Return the chicken to the pan and cook until the sauce has thickened and coated the chicken and vegetables.

Finally, stir in the peanuts and serve the Kung Pao chicken immediately over rice or noodles.

Comparison to Traditional Kung Pao Chicken

The Panda Express Kung Pao chicken recipe shares some similarities with traditional versions of the dish, such as the use of chicken, peanuts, and a spicy sauce. However, there are also some key differences.

One of the most noticeable differences is the use of a sweet and sour sauce in the Panda Express recipe. Traditional Kung Pao chicken is typically made with a spicy and savory sauce, so the Panda Express version is a bit sweeter.

Another difference is the use of bell peppers in the Panda Express recipe. Traditional Kung Pao chicken does not typically include bell peppers, so this is a unique addition to the Panda Express version.

Ingredients

  • Traditional Kung Pao chicken typically uses chicken, peanuts, chili peppers, Sichuan peppercorns, and a variety of other spices.
  • The Panda Express version uses chicken, peanuts, bell peppers, and a sweet and sour sauce.

Flavors

  • Traditional Kung Pao chicken is typically spicy and savory, with a numbing sensation from the Sichuan peppercorns.
  • The Panda Express version is sweeter and less spicy, with a more pronounced flavor from the bell peppers.

Textures

  • Traditional Kung Pao chicken has a crispy exterior and a tender interior.
  • The Panda Express version has a similar crispy exterior, but the interior is more moist due to the addition of bell peppers.

Overall, the Panda Express Kung Pao chicken recipe is a unique take on the traditional dish. It has a sweeter flavor and a more moist texture, which makes it a popular choice for those who are not familiar with traditional Kung Pao chicken.
